Iraq says PKK logistics being curbed
2007-11-01
Iraqi authorities have set up more checkpoints to restrict the movement of Kurdish rebel fighters and cut supply lines to their mountain hideouts, Iraqi Foreign Minister Hoshiyar Zebari said on Wednesday. Zebari also said Iraq was making “intensive efforts” to free eight Turkish soldiers captured by guerrillas from the rebel Kurdistan Workers Party (PKK) in fighting in southern Turkey. “We are expecting to solve this matter, because these talks, which are going on through indirect parties, have reached an advanced level,” he told a news conference in Baghdad with his visiting Iranian counterpart Manouchehr Mottaki. Iraq is under mounting pressure from Turkey to take action against the PKK, which has an estimated 3,000 fighters in remote bases in the mountains of northern Iraq.
